Use the right format for a Salon Assistant resume

When crafting a resume for a Salon Assistant position, opt for a chronological format. This layout highlights your work history in reverse order, allowing potential employers to see your most recent experiences first. If you have gaps in your employment or are changing careers, a combination format might work better, as it combines elements of both chronological and functional styles. Regardless of the format you choose, keep it ATS-friendly by using clear sections and avoiding complex graphics, tables, or columns.

  • Chronological: Best for showcasing consistent work history.
  • Functional: Useful for career changers or those with gaps.
  • Combination: A mix for highlighting relevant skills and experience.

Craft an impactful Salon Assistant resume summary

The resume summary is your chance to quickly showcase your skills and experience. For an experienced Salon Assistant, a strong summary highlights your years in the industry, key skills, and notable achievements. If you're entry-level or changing careers, an objective statement can focus on your enthusiasm for the role and willingness to learn. A solid summary could follow this formula: '[Years of experience] + [Specialization] + [Key skills] + [Top achievement]'.

For example, you might say: '3 years of experience in salon settings, skilled in customer service and product knowledge, with a record of increasing client satisfaction ratings.' This structure draws attention to your qualifications right away.

Good resume summary example

Summary: Dedicated Salon Assistant with 2 years of experience in high-paced environments. Skilled in client communication and assisting with hair and beauty services, achieved a 95% client satisfaction rate through exceptional service.

This works because it provides specific experience and quantifies success, making it easy for employers to see the candidate's value.

Bad resume summary example

Objective: Seeking a job in a salon where I can work and learn.

This fails because it's vague and doesn't communicate the candidate's skills or enthusiasm for the role, making it less compelling to employers.

Highlight your Salon Assistant work experience

List your job experiences in reverse chronological order. For each position, include your job title, the company name, and the dates you worked there. Use bullet points to describe your duties, starting each with strong action verbs to convey your contributions effectively. Focus on quantifying your impact when possible. For example, instead of saying 'Responsible for client bookings,' you could say 'Managed client bookings for up to 30 appointments daily, improving scheduling efficiency by 20%.' You might also consider using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to frame your achievements.

Good work experience example

- Assisted stylists at McKenzie-Roberts in performing hair treatments, resulting in a 15% increase in repeat clientele through excellent service.

This is effective because it uses a strong action verb and quantifies the impact, clearly showing the candidate's contribution to the salon's success.

Bad work experience example

- Helped with various salon tasks and client interactions.

This example lacks detail and quantifiable accomplishments. It doesn't demonstrate the candidate's specific contributions or how they benefited the salon.

Present relevant education for a Salon Assistant

For your education section, include the school name, degree, and graduation year or expected date. If you're a recent graduate, make this section prominent. You can add GPA, relevant coursework, or honors if applicable. For those with more experience, keep this section concise and consider omitting GPA. Don't forget to include any relevant certifications, such as a cosmetology license, either here or in a dedicated section.

Good education example

Cosmetology Diploma, Beauty Institute, 2022

Graduated with honors, completed coursework in hair styling and color techniques.

This works because it includes essential details and highlights achievements, boosting the candidate's profile.

Bad education example

High School Diploma, 2020.

This example is too basic and doesn't provide any relevant information about further education or accomplishments related to the salon industry.

2. ATS-optimized resume examples for a Salon Assistant

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S) help companies screen resumes by scanning for specific keywords and formatting. For a Salon Assistant role, you want your resume to pass through these systems smoothly. If your resume misses key information or has complex formatting, it might get rejected before a human even sees it.

To optimize your resume, start with standard section titles like 'Work Experience', 'Education', and 'Skills'. Use relevant keywords from Salon Assistant job descriptions, such as 'customer service', 'hair styling', 'product knowledge', and 'appointment scheduling'. Avoid creative synonyms; stick to what the job listing uses.

Other best practices include using readable fonts like Arial or Times New Roman and saving your resume in easy-to-read formats like PDF or .docx. Keep it simple—steer clear of tables, columns, images, and text boxes, as these can confuse the ATS.

  • Use standard section titles.
  • Incorporate relevant keywords.
  • Avoid complex formatting.
  • Choose readable fonts.
  • Save in appropriate file formats.

Common mistakes include omitting essential keywords related to skills and certifications. Also, using headers or footers can lead to important information being ignored. Make sure every section of your resume is clear and straightforward.

ATS-compatible example

Skills: Customer Service, Hair Styling, Product Knowledge, Appointment Scheduling

Why this works: This skills section is straightforward and includes relevant keywords from job descriptions. It makes it easy for the ATS to identify your qualifications as a Salon Assistant.

ATS-incompatible example

Expertise: Great with people, Styling hair, Knows a lot about products.

Why this fails: While this section has some relevant skills, it uses vague phrases instead of specific keywords from job listings. Terms like 'great with people' don't help the ATS recognize your qualifications effectively.

3. How to format and design a Salon Assistant resume

When choosing a resume template for a Salon Assistant role, go for a clean and professional layout. A reverse-chronological format works best since it highlights your most recent experience first, making it easier for hiring managers to see your relevant skills and background. This style is also friendly for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S), which can struggle with complex designs.

Your resume should ideally fit on one page, especially if you're starting out or have a few years of experience. Keep it concise and focus on the most relevant details that showcase your skills in customer service, hair care, and salon operations.

Use professional fonts like Calibri or Arial, keeping your font size between 10-12pt for body text and 14-16pt for headings. Ample white space is crucial for readability, so avoid clutter and make sure to format sections clearly with headings like 'Experience' and 'Skills'. Overly creative designs can confuse ATS and distract from your qualifications.

5. Mistakes to avoid when writing a Salon Assistant resume

Creating a resume for a Salon Assistant position requires careful attention to detail. You want to showcase your skills and experience clearly to potential employers. Avoiding common mistakes can help you stand out in a competitive field.

Here are some pitfalls to watch for when putting together your resume. Fixing these issues can increase your chances of landing that interview.

Avoid vague job descriptions

Mistake Example: "Assisted in the salon with various tasks."

Correction: Be specific about your responsibilities. Instead, say: "Provided customer service by scheduling appointments and assisting stylists with hair treatments and product recommendations."

Don't use a generic resume

Mistake Example: "I am looking for a job in a beauty salon."

Correction: Tailor your resume for each application. For instance, write: "Eager to join XYZ Salon to leverage my skills in customer service and hair care to enhance client satisfaction."

Watch for typos and grammar errors

Mistake Example: "I have a experience in hair styling and customer services."

Correction: Proofread your resume to eliminate mistakes. A better version would read: "I have experience in hair styling and customer service."

Overstate or understate your skills

Mistake Example: "I'm an expert in all hair treatments."

Correction: Be honest about your skills. Instead, say: "Skilled in basic hair treatments and eager to learn advanced techniques."

Include irrelevant information

Mistake Example: "Hobbies include hiking and reading."

Correction: Focus on relevant experience. Instead, mention: "Completed a cosmetology course and have hands-on experience in hair care and styling."

6. FAQs about Salon Assistant resumes

Creating a resume as a Salon Assistant can be challenging, but it’s crucial to highlight your skills and experience in the beauty industry. This section provides FAQs and tips to help you craft a resume that shines.

What skills should I include on my Salon Assistant resume?

Focus on skills that are vital for a Salon Assistant, such as:

  • Customer service
  • Attention to detail
  • Time management
  • Knowledge of salon products
  • Basic hair and beauty techniques

These skills can make a strong impression on potential employers.

What’s the best format for a Salon Assistant resume?

Use a clean, professional format. A chronological layout works well, listing your most recent experience first. Make sure to include clear sections for your contact information, skills, experience, and education.

How long should my Salon Assistant resume be?

Keep your resume to one page. This allows you to present your qualifications concisely, making it easier for employers to read.

How do I showcase my experience with products on my resume?

Mention specific products you’ve worked with and any certifications you have. For example, if you’ve been trained in a particular brand's products, include that in your skills section.

What should I do about gaps in my employment?

If you have gaps, focus on any relevant activities during that time. Mention volunteer work, personal projects, or training courses that relate to the salon industry.
